Tar roof replacement services involve removing an existing roofing material and installing a new layer to restore the integrity and appearance of a property’s roof. This process typically includes inspecting the underlying structure, preparing the surface, and carefully installing new roofing materials suited to the building’s specifications. Professionals ensure that the replacement is performed correctly to provide a durable and long-lasting roof, which can help improve the overall safety and value of the property.

These services are often sought to address problems caused by aging, weather damage, or poor initial installation. Common issues include leaks, water damage, curling or cracked shingles, and general deterioration that compromise the roof’s ability to protect the building. Replacing a worn or damaged roof can prevent further structural issues and costly repairs down the line, making it a practical solution for homeowners and property managers looking to maintain their property’s condition.

Tar roof replacement services are frequently utilized on residential properties, such as single-family homes, as well as commercial buildings like warehouses, retail stores, and office complexes. These properties often have flat or low-slope roofs that are more susceptible to damage over time. The service can also be applied to multifamily dwellings and institutional facilities, where a reliable roof is essential for protecting occupants and assets from the elements.

Professionals offering tar roof replacement typically work with a variety of roofing materials, including built-up roofing (BUR), modified bitumen, and other flat roofing systems. They assess the specific needs of each property, considering factors like roof size, material compatibility, and local weather conditions. The overview below groups typical Tar Roof Replacement proj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Broomall, PA.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Cost Range - The typical cost for a tar roof replacement varies from approximately $5,000 to $15,000 depending on the size and complexity of the project. Smaller residential roofs tend to be at the lower end, while larger or more intricate roofs may approach the higher end of the spectrum.

Material and Labor Costs - Material expenses for tar roof replacement generally range between $2,500 and $8,000, with labor costs adding another $2,500 to $7,000. These figures can fluctuate based on local rates and roof specifications.

Factors Influencing Price - Roof size, pitch, and accessibility significantly impact the overall cost, with more challenging locations increasing expenses. Additional work, such as removing existing roofing materials, can also raise the price within the typical range.

Average Project Cost - On average, homeowners in the Broomall, PA area can expect to pay between $6,000 and $12,000 for a professional tar roof replacement. Contact local service providers for detailed estimates tailored to specific roofing needs.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

How often should a tar roof be replaced? The replacement timeline for a tar roof depends on factors like age, weather exposure, and maintenance, but generally, it may need replacement every 15 to 20 years. Consulting local roofing contractors can provide a more accurate assessment based on specific conditions.

What are signs that a tar roof needs replacement? Signs include persistent leaks, extensive cracking or blistering, significant granule loss, and visible damage or deterioration. Contact local roofing professionals to evaluate the roof's condition.

Can a tar roof be repaired instead of replaced? Minor damage or localized issues can often be repaired, but widespread deterioration may require full replacement. A roofing expert can determine the best course of action after inspection.

What factors influence the cost of tar roof replacement? Costs are affected by roof size, complexity, materials, and labor rates in the area. Local service providers can offer detailed estimates based on specific project requirements.

How long does a tar roof replacement typically take? The duration varies depending on the size and complexity of the roof, but most replacements can be completed within a few days. Contact local contractors for a more precise timeline for a specific project.
